The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Peter Mackenzie, born in 1853 in , consisted of 3 members. Peter was the head of the household, married to Annie Mackenzie, born in 1859 in Prestbury, Cheshire, England. They had 1 child; Infant, born 1881 in Marton, Cheshire, England.
